WebShunting into forward section. This regulation may only be used where specially authorised on the signal box Special Instructions. If a train requires to draw into the section ahead during shunting, such as an Up Train at our Box “B” needing to cross to the Down Line through points 9, Bert will send the Shunt into forward section bell signal (3-3-2) to Charlie … WebTrain Shunt testing on another turnout renewal at Wolli Creek. ...
